Factors to Consider When Selecting a Pump

Choosing the right pump for your specific needs requires careful consideration of several key factors:
Flow rate: Measured in cubic feet per minute (CFM), flow rate determines the volume of air delivered by the pump.

Pressure: Measured in pounds per square inch (PSI), pressure indicates the force exerted by the compressed air.

Duty cycle: This refers to the percentage of time the pump can operate continuously before requiring a cool-down period.

Noise level: The noise produced by the pump can be a significant consideration, especially in indoor environments or when used in public spaces.

Portability: For mobile applications, the size and weight of the pump are crucial factors to consider.

Features: Additional features such as automatic shut-off, digital gauges, and LED lighting enhance user convenience and safety.

Maintenance and Safety Tips for Extended Pump Life

Regular maintenance and adherence to safety protocols are vital for preserving the longevity and reliability of your pump:
Regular cleaning: Remove dust and debris from vents and filters to maintain optimal airflow and prevent overheating.

Oil level monitoring: Check the oil level in oil-lubricated pumps and replace it as recommended by the manufacturer.

Hose and fitting inspection: Regularly inspect hoses and fittings for wear or damage to prevent leaks or accidents.

Safe storage: Store the pump in a dry and well-ventilated area when not in use.

Follow guidelines: Always adhere to the manufacturer's instructions for use and maintenance to ensure proper operation and avoid potential hazards.
